XML 61 R55.htm IDEA: XBRL DOCUMENT v3.24.3
Goodwill and Intangible Assets - Additional Information (Detail) - USD ($)
$ in Millions
3 Months Ended 6 Months Ended
Jun. 30, 2023
Jun. 30, 2022
Jun. 30, 2023
Jun. 30, 2022
Finite-Lived Intangible Liabilities [Line Items]        
Impairment of intangible assets     $ 0.0  
Amortization of Intangible Assets $ 7.7 $ 6.6 $ 15.1 $ 13.2